ZIPCODE 03449 – HANCOCK, NH

ZIP Code 03449 – Summary Information

ZIP Code 03449
Country United States
City Hancock
State New Hampshire (NH)
County Hillsborough
Time Zone Eastern (EST/EDT)
Area Codes 603
USPS Preferred City HANCOCK
State Vehicle Plate Code NH
